Restoring Your Ride: Original vs. OEM Hubcaps
When restoring your classic vehicle, meticulousness extends to every component . Hubcaps, often disregarded , play a vital role in the overall aesthetic . Choosing between original hubcaps and factory replacements can be a complex decision. Original hubcaps are the precise ones that were provided with the car from the factory , adding authenticity and potentially enhancing its collectible value. However, they can be scarce and often show damage . OEM hubcaps, while not the original article, are manufactured to the manufacturer’s design, offering a more budget-friendly and readily available option while still maintaining a historically accurate appearance .

A Chronicle of Hubcaps : A Classic Automotive Trip
From their humble origins in the early 20th era , hubcaps have undergone a fascinating development. Initially, they were basic metal circles designed to shield the exposed wheel centers and conceal the often-unattractive fasteners. Early examples were frequently utilitarian, lacking the elaborate styles we link with later years. As automotive aesthetics became increasingly significant during the 1930s and 40s, trim rings 12 Inch started to embody the age's artistic tastes . Companies introduced shiny finishes and more complex patterns . The 1950s and 60s saw Trim Rings a rise in creative wheel cover appearance, with many special figures and logos becoming representative of the automotive scene .

Replacing Your Hubcaps: A Step-by-Step DIY Guide
Swapping changing your old hubcaps is a surprisingly straightforward task that can conserve your budget and improve your vehicle’s appearance . Here’s a easy guide to help you begin the steps. First, assemble your tools , which typically involve a screwdriver , a plastic hammer and possibly a lift and safety stands if your ride is close to the ground. Carefully pop the hubcap free from the wheel , using the pry bar to disengage the fasteners . If the hubcap is tight , a light tap with the plastic mallet can assist . Once detached , remove the hubcap directly off. To put on the replacement hubcap, position it precisely and snap it securely into place. If working on a car without adequate ground space , use a lift and jack stands for safety . For more complex situations, consider consulting a professional installer.
